T24gVGh1cnNkYXkgMjQgTm92ZW1iZXIgMjAxMSAxNTo1NTozNyBNYXJjbyBNYXJ0aW4gd3JvdGU6 Cj4gT24gV2VkbmVzZGF5IDIzIE5vdmVtYmVyIDIwMTEsIE1hcnRpbiBHcsOkw59saW4gd3JvdGU6 Cj4gPiBCdXQgSSBmZWFyIHRoYXQgdGhlIGlzc3VlIGlzIHRoYXQgdGhlIEludGVsIGdyYXBoaWNz IGFyZSBqdXN0IG5vdCBjYXBhYmxlCj4gPiBvZiBkb2luZyBPcGVuR0wgMiBkZWNlbnRseS4gVGhl cmUgaXMgYSByZWFzb24gd2h5IHdlIGRlZmF1bHQgdG8gT3BlbkdMIDEKPiA+IGZvciBJbnRlbCBv biB0aGUgZGVza3RvcC4uLiBJIGtub3cgd2UgaGF2ZSBvbmUgc2xvdyBjb2RlIHBhdGggaW4gdGhl Cj4gPiBmcmFnbWVudCBzaGFkZXIgd2hpY2ggZG9lc24ndCBtYXR0ZXIgb24gZGVjZW50IGhhcmR3 YXJlLCBidXQgbWlnaHQgbWF0dGVyCj4gPiBvbiBub3Qgc28gZ29vZCBoYXJkd2FyZS4gVGhlIHNs b3cgY29kZSBwYXRoIGlzIGFuIGlmLXN0YXRlbWVudCBpbiB0aGUKPiA+IGZyYWdtZW50IHNoYWRl ci4gWWVzIGEgc2ltcGxlIGJyYW5jaCB3aGljaCBpcyBldmFsdWF0ZWQgdG8gZmFsc2UgbW9zdCBv Zgo+ID4gdGhlIHRpbWUuCj4gCj4gbGl0dGxlIHVwZGF0ZSBvbiB0aGlzOgo+IGkgcmUgZW5hYmxl ZCB0aGUgZWZmZWN0cyBpbiB0aGUgcGFja2FnZXMgYW5kIHRyaWVkIHRoZSBzaG93cGFpbnQgZWZm ZWN0Ogo+IHdoYXQgc2VlbXMgdG8gaGFwcGVuIGlzIHRoYXQgb24gZXZlcnkgZnJhbWUgb2YgYW55 dGhpbmcgdGhlIHdob2xlIHNjcmVlbgo+IGdldHMgcmVwYWludGVkLCBpZiBpIGRyYWcgdGhlIHBh bmVsLCBmbGljayBhIGxpc3QgdGhlIHdob2xlIHNjcmVlbiBmbGFzaGVzLgo+IHdoaWxlIHRoaXMg ZG9lc24ndCBoYXBwZW4gd2l0aCB4cmVuZGVyIHdoZXJlIGl0IHNlZW1zIG1vcmUgY29uc2Npb3Vz IGluIGl0cwo+IHVwZGF0ZWQgYXJlYXMKb2ssIHNvbWV0aGluZyBoYXMgdG8gdHJpZ2dlciB0aG9z ZSByZXBhaW50cyBhbmQgd2UgY2FuIGZpbmQgaXQgOi0pCgpQbGVhc2UgZGlzYWJsZSBhbGwgZWZm ZWN0cyBleGNlcHQgc2hvdyBwYWludCwgcmVzdGFydCBrd2luIHRvIGJlIHN1cmUgdGhlIAplZmZl Y3RzIGFyZSBnb25lLiBObyBhZGQgb25lIGVmZmVjdCBhZnRlciBhbm90aGVyIHRvIHNlZSB3aGV0 aGVyIHRoZSBpc3N1ZSAKaGFwcGVucy4KCkJlc3Qgc3RhcnQgd2l0aCBlZmZlY3RzIHdoaWNoIGFy ZSBub3QgYXZhaWxhYmxlIG9uIFhSZW5kZXIsIGUuZy4gQmx1ci4KCkNoZWVycwpNYXJ0aW4KX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KQWN0aXZlIG1haWxp bmcgbGlzdApBY3RpdmVAa2RlLm9yZwpodHRwczovL21haWwua2RlLm9yZy9tYWlsbWFuL2xpc3Rp bmZvL2FjdGl2ZQo=